Finding meaning in the meaningless : the language of faith surrounding pentecostal glossolalia in Singapore
Christians do not always agree on what “speaking in tongues” is. Pentecostals believe that it is a heavenly language that humans do not understand. Presbyterians, on the other hand, believe that it must be a natural language foreign to the speaker. In order to find out how these differences in faith...
